Description

Dr. Bahman Guyuron’s Rhinoplasty shows you how to get the best results from the latest rhinoplasty techniques. The operative animations, high-quality videos and artwork, 3D demonstrations, and step-by-step instructions in this medical reference book provide all the guidance you need to succeed. You’ll choose and apply the best approaches for particular patient populations such as cocaine users, patients with thick skin, ethnic patients, and revision rhinoplasty patients.

Key Features

  • Get balanced coverage of all aspects of rhinoplasty, including patient assessment, basic techniques, technical nuances, and more.
  • Optimize outcomes with an emphasis on Dr. Guyuron’s personal authoritative techniques, including strategies to correct cases with sub-optimal results.
  • Get step-by-step procedural guidance with lavish full-color images and case-illustrated chapters.
  • Stay up-to-date with the latest advancements in rhinoplasty, problem areas, complications, and headaches.
